Achieving Stakeholder Harmony in Technical Development

Successfully navigating the intricate landscape of technical development hinges on robust stakeholder alignment. To mitigate potential conflicts and foster a collaborative environment, a comprehensive framework is essential. This framework get more info should encompass clear communication channels, defined roles and responsibilities, transparent decision-making processes, and ongoing evaluation mechanisms. By establishing these core elements, development teams can efficiently engage with stakeholders, ensuring that all parties are aligned.

  • Open and transparent communication is paramount to stakeholder alignment. Regular meetings, progress reports, and feedback loops should be implemented to keep all stakeholders informed and engaged.
  • Clearly defined roles and responsibilities help to prevent ambiguity and duplication of effort. Each stakeholder should understand their contributions within the development process.
  • Transparent decision-making processes involve stakeholders and build trust. All relevant information should be accessible to stakeholders, enabling them to provide informed input.
  • Ongoing monitoring and evaluation mechanisms allow for adjustment based on stakeholder feedback and project progress. This iterative approach ensures that the development process remains aligned to evolving stakeholder needs.

Documentation Tailoring for a Multitude of Users

Effective technical documentation transcends the typical user manual. It accommodates a diverse range of stakeholders, each with distinct needs and comprehension levels. This means moving beyond a one-size-fits-all approach and crafting targeted content that resonates with engineers, project leads, and even end users.

  • To achieve this, documentation must provide customization options.
  • Consider implementing multiple formats such as video tutorials, interactive guides, and concise summaries to resonate with diverse learning styles.
  • Additionally, clear language is crucial, avoiding technical overwhelm that can alienate non-technical audiences.
